[Instrument flying certification card issued by United States Army Air Corps to Norman G. Stromer, January 5, 1943]
Instrument flying certification card issued by the United States Army Air Corps to Norman G. Stromer, January 5, 1943. Certifies that Stromer passed the test in instrument flying at Hunter Field, Georgia.

[American Legion membership card]
Membership card issued to Clyde Pangborn by the American Legion, January 1, 1943. Notes that Pangborn has been a member for 25 consecutive years.Inscription on verso: "Nancy Rondell. Lisbon Embassy. [Burkwilford?]."
